Technical Field
The utility model relates to a heat preservation material field specifically is a heated board that is used for liquefied gas low temperature storage tank adiabatic cold insulation.
Background
According to the IMO regulations, ship cargo tanks can be classified into A, B, C self-supporting type and membrane type according to their different forms. As a heat insulation material for isolating the outside and low-temperature liquid cargo in the cargo hold, the heat insulation board has a large number of applications in various types of storage tanks.
The heat insulating material needs to have good heat insulating property, stable physical and chemical properties and easy processing and installation. Adiabatic heated board has a lot of advantages in practical application, such as it is effectual to keep warm, can prefabricate in advance, carries out the material curing in the mill, and intensity and stability are all relatively good, also can not great deformation after the later stage installation.
Expansion joints used for reducing expansion caused by heat and contraction caused by cold of the absorption storage tank and the insulation board are arranged between the insulation boards, and how to treat the insulation of the expansion joints is an important problem, some methods or schemes applied in the market at present are complex, and the construction difficulty is high; some treatment effects are poor, cold leakage is easy to generate, and the requirements of good heat preservation effect and convenience in construction cannot be met.
SUMMERY OF THE UTILITY MODEL
An object of the utility model is to provide a heated board that is used for adiabatic cold insulation of liquefied gas low temperature storage tank, its deformation that the inboard prefabricated elastic material of socket can be fine absorption expend with heat and contract with cold brings to guarantee the good integrality of overall structure, and all have heated board main part material to cover above every elastic material, furthest has stopped leaking cold or the poor problem of heat preservation effect of elastic material place expansion joint department.
The utility model discloses a realize above-mentioned purpose, realize through following technical scheme:
a heated board for liquefied gas low temperature storage tank adiabatic cold insulation, including the heated board main part, heated board main part outer fringe is along the even a plurality of picture pegs that are equipped with in profile interval, and is adjacent space between the picture peg is the socket, the socket that corresponds the position on picture peg and the adjacent heated board main part is pegged graft, one side that the socket is close to the heated board main part is preinstalled with elastic material.
Further, the elastic material includes melamine foam, sponge, high elastic polyurethane foam, polyethylene, elastic felt, glass wool, or PEF.
Furthermore, the insulation board main body is made of insulation materials.
Further, the heat insulation material comprises one or more of rigid polystyrene foam plastic, rigid polyurethane foam plastic, phenolic foam plastic, polyisocyanurate or vacuum plate and aerogel plate.
Furthermore, the heat insulation board main body can be reinforced by adding materials such as glass fiber and basalt fiber in the manufacturing process.
Further, the thickness of the insulation board main body is 120-550 mm.
Contrast prior art, the beneficial effects of the utility model reside in that:
the prefabricated insulation board main body is adopted, the insulation board can be used for low-temperature storage tanks of various liquefied gases and different shapes, the application range is wide, adjacent insulation board main bodies are spliced and bonded and fixed through the insertion plate and the insertion opening, and the installation is convenient and rapid; an expansion joint is reserved between one side, close to the insulation board main body, of the socket and the end part of the inserting plate, and an elastic material pre-installed in the expansion joint can well absorb deformation caused by expansion caused by heat and contraction caused by cold, so that good integrity of the whole structure is guaranteed; the elastic material at each expansion joint is covered by the insulation board main body material with high heat insulation performance and low heat conductivity coefficient, and the expansion joint is similar to a multilayer cross-covering expansion joint, so that the problem of cold leakage or poor heat insulation effect at the expansion joint is solved to the greatest extent; the elastic material at the expansion joint is prefabricated in advance, so that the time for field installation is reduced, and the working efficiency is improved.

Detailed Description
The present invention will be further described with reference to the following specific examples. It should be understood that these examples are for illustrative purposes only and are not intended to limit the scope of the present invention. Furthermore, it should be understood that various changes or modifications of the present invention may be made by those skilled in the art after reading the teachings of the present invention, and these equivalents also fall within the scope defined in the present application.
The utility model relates to a heated board for liquefied gas low temperature storage tank thermal insulation, the major structure includes heated board main part 1, heated board main part 1 is made for insulation material, has good thermal insulation cold insulation effect, insulation material includes in hard polystyrene expanded plastics, hard polyurethane expanded plastics, phenolic foam plastics, polyisocyanurate or vacuum plate, aerogel board one or more to can add inorganic material such as glass fiber, basalt fiber and strengthen as required in the manufacturing process, heated board main part 1 outer fringe is along profile interval even be equipped with a plurality of picture peg 2, glue or prefabricate in advance between a plurality of picture pegs 2 and heated board main part 1 together, and according to the thickness difference of heated board main part 1, the quantity of picture peg 2 can be 2/3/4, when picture peg 2 quantity is two, do not need the interval to evenly set up, the space between the adjacent plug boards 2 is a socket 3, the plug boards 2 are inserted into the sockets 3 at corresponding positions on the adjacent insulation board main bodies 1, namely the plug boards 2 on the current insulation board main bodies 1 and the plug boards 2 on the adjacent insulation board main bodies 1 are arranged in a staggered manner so that the plug boards 2 are inserted into the sockets 3 on the adjacent insulation board main bodies 1, a plurality of insulation board main bodies 1 are spliced through the plug boards 2 and the sockets 3 and covered on the outer side of the tank body, and are bonded and fixed by using an adhesive to complete the installation of the insulation boards, besides the connection by using the adhesive, the insulation boards can be connected by other modes such as bolts, the insulation board can be used for low-temperature storage tanks of various liquefied gases and different shapes, the application range is wider, one side of the socket 3 close to the insulation board main bodies 1 is pre-provided with an elastic material 4 by a low-temperature glue/mud bonding method, and an expansion joint is formed between one side of the socket 3 close to the insulation board main bodies 1 and one side of the plug boards 2 far away from the insulation board main bodies 1, elastic material 4 is located the expansion joint, the deformation that the expend with heat and contract with cold of absorption storage tank and heated board itself that elastic material 4 can be fine brings, thereby guarantee the good integrality of overall structure, there is aluminium foil sticky tape or butyl sticky tape to paste to cover on elastic material 4 and heated board main part 1 on elastic material 4, play airtight effect, aluminium foil sticky tape or butyl sticky tape cover elastic material 4 and extend to certain width on the heated board main part 1, guarantee good airtight effect, furthest's the cold leakage of expansion joint department or the poor problem of heat preservation effect of having stopped.
Preferably, the elastic material 4 comprises melamine foam, sponge, high-elasticity polyurethane foam, polyethylene, elastic felt, glass wool or PEF, and absorbs deformation caused by expansion with heat and contraction with cold of the storage tank and the insulation board, so that good integrity of the whole structure is ensured.
Preferably, the insulation board main body 1 is a prefabricated board, and the thickness is 120-550 mm.
The prefabricated heat insulation plate main body 1 is adopted, and the heat insulation plate can be used for various liquefied gases and low-temperature storage tanks with different shapes, and is wide in application range; an expansion joint is reserved between one side, close to the insulation board main body 1, of the socket 3 and the end part of the plug board 2, and the elastic material 4 pre-installed in the expansion joint can well absorb the deformation caused by expansion with heat and contraction with cold, so that the good integrity of the whole structure is ensured; the elastic material 4 at each expansion joint is covered by the insulation board main body 1 with high insulation performance and low heat conductivity coefficient, and the expansion joint is covered by the insulation board main body similar to a multilayer cross-covering expansion joint, so that the problem of cold leakage or poor insulation effect at the expansion joint is solved to the maximum extent; the elastic material 4 at the expansion joint is prefabricated with the insulation board main body 1 in advance, so that the time for field installation is shortened, and the working efficiency is improved.
